Salesforce just announced they want to sell AI agents to companies that don't even use Salesforce.

That's not a product update. That's a company telling you their real priority is winning a platform war — not making your current setup work better.

What this actually means: Salesforce is chasing a massive new market. Their attention, their roadmap, their engineering resources — all of it is pointed at acquiring new logos and building AI infrastructure that investors get excited about. The customers already inside the platform? You're funding the expansion.

If you've been waiting for Salesforce to finally fix the things that don't fit your business — the workflows you've had to hack around, the fields that don't map to how your team actually sells, the reports that require a consultant to rebuild every time your process changes — this news is a signal, not a surprise.

Big platforms make bets that serve their growth story. Yours is rarely part of it.

You've been through enough CRM cycles to know that a vendor's momentum doesn't automatically translate into your team running better. The gap between their roadmap and your actual operations doesn't close on its own.

The companies winning right now aren't waiting for Salesforce to get around to their use case.
